Patients from Fairfax often ask where to go after an ER visit or when their primary care physician recommends conservative care first. Inova Fairfax Medical Campus (Level I Trauma, Falls Church), Inova Fair Oaks Hospital, and Virginia Hospital Center serve the region surrounding Fairfax. Emergency departments excel at ruling out fractures and acute emergencies — but they are not designed to manage the weeks of soft-tissue rehabilitation that follow. That gap is where Sciatica Treatment at Roselle Center becomes essential. We request imaging and records from your existing providers, build a coordinated plan, and focus on restoring function so Fairfax residents return to work, sport, and family life without long-term medication dependence.

Many Fairfax residents find us after other approaches failed — medication that masked symptoms, generic PT protocols, or providers who didn't listen. We take time to understand your history and build a plan you can follow.
Treatment may include precise chiropractic adjustments, soft tissue therapy, acupuncture, nutritional guidance, and rehabilitative exercises. We coordinate these modalities based on your specific presentation — not a predetermined protocol.
